Here are some tips for successful and efficient garbage pickup:
- Bag and tie garbage before placing it in the cart.
- Do not over pack your cart so tightly that it will not empty.
- Trash placed alongside the carts or in non-city issued containers will not be collected.
- The arrows located on the lid should face the street
- The lid must be closed so nothing spills out during the collection process.
- DO NOT place anything on top of the lid, the driver will not empty the cart.
- All carts must be accessible and placed away from mailboxes, vehicles and trees for collection by 7 a.m. on the day of collection.

Recycling remains the same: blue recycle carts will be collected once per week on your regularly scheduled collection day. Place your blue recycle cart out by 7am on the day of collection in a safe and accessible location away from mailboxes, vehicles and trees.
Here are some tips to Recycle Right in Miramar
- Here are some items you can recycle - plastic bottles, cardboard boxes, junk mail, file folders, newspapers, glass and milk containers, cereal boxes
- When in doubt throw it out Do Not recycle (ALL CAPS) plastic bags, pizza boxes, styrofoam, aerosol cans, batteries, toys, tires, electronics, diapers, ceramics and anything that has food on it.
- Remove bottle caps and place both separately in the recycle bin

Bulk Waste Pick-Up
Bulk collections are performed once per month between the hours of 7 a.m. and 7 p.m.

Bulk pickup DOs and DONT's :
- Bulk must be a result of normal household activity.
- Bulk piles should be neatly placed in a location that allows safe collection - away from cars, mailboxes, trees, and overhead wires.
- Contractor Generated Waste will not be collected
- Tree limbs and trunks should not exceed 6 feet in length or weigh more than 50 pounds.
- Piles of leaves or other loose material must be placed in plastic bags and weigh no more than 50 lbs.
- Mirrors, , glass tabletops, windowpanes, and plate glass items must be safely placed in a rigid container and taped for safe collection: shower doors and dressers with glass.
- Do not place Bulk items out for collection more than 72 hours before your designated collection day.
- Unacceptable items will not be moved in order to collect acceptable items.
- Bulk items of a disorderly or hazardous nature will not be collected.

Hazardous Waste
The City of Miramar offers FREE monthly drop-off events for hazardous materials on the first Saturdays monthly at: 17200 Pines Blvd. between 8am and 2pm. Please bring a driver’s license and proof of Miramar residency, remain in your vehicle and follow all safety protocols.

Contractor Generated Waste
Any debris determined to be Contractor Generated Waste will not be collected. Debris generated by a hired contractor should be removed by the contractor working at your home. Please be advised that if the bulk pile becomes a health and safety concern, the City will remove the debris, and pursue a Code Enforcement case against the property to recover all associated costs.
• Unacceptable Items including roofing material, tile, concrete, bricks, stones, automotive body parts, engines, transmissions, batteries, used oil, paint, insecticides, chemicals, and hazardous waste will not be collected Tires.
• Do not place items in front of a vacant lot or home; they will not be collected. This is considered illegal dumping and is subject to prosecution.

* For disposal of household appliances containing Freon gas or other types of refrigerant (A/C, refrigerators), the compressor unit must be purged of Freon gas by a certified professional. The release of freon gas presents an environmental hazard to the atmosphere. Units not certified and documented with a placard on the item as being purged of Freon gas will not be picked up.
